Understanding the Mechanics of the Plinko Game

Participation in this chance-based amusement involves a simple yet engaging setup. Players drop a disc from a height, allowing it to bounce off various pegs before landing in a slot at the bottom, where rewards are distributed based on its final position.

Key elements that govern such an interactive experience include probability distribution and payout structure. Understanding these components can enhance strategic decision-making. Here’s a breakdown:

Element
Description
Impact on Gameplay
Drop Zone Initial point where discs are released. Alters path taken by disc, influencing final landing spot.
Pegs Obstacles the disc interacts with during descent. Changes trajectory, introducing randomness to result.
Slots Final destination for discs, each associated with different values. Determines outcome, affecting rewards based on landing position.

What Are Payoff Structures and Their Impacts?

Payoff structures determine how rewards are allocated within gaming experiences, influencing player engagement and decision-making. In many digital entertainment platforms, these frameworks can vary significantly, impacting user satisfaction and retention.

One common approach is a fixed payout model, where players receive predetermined rewards based on specific actions or achievements. This method provides predictability but may lead to diminished excitement over time, as users become accustomed to expected outcomes.

Another structure involves variable payouts, where rewards fluctuate based on factors like player performance or random chance. This can create a thrill factor, as users feel a greater sense of anticipation with every round. However, it may also result in frustration among those who experience long stretches without substantial gains.

Additionally, tiered reward systems can be effective in maintaining interest. By offering escalating rewards for sustained play, platforms encourage users to remain engaged longer. This approach promotes a sense of progression, as players strive to reach higher reward levels.
